Re: [U-Boot] [PATCH] pxe: Allow use of environment variables in append string
Hi, On 08/01/2014 09:07 PM, Stephen Warren wrote: On 08/01/2014 03:21 AM, Hans de Goede wrote: Use run_command(setenv bootargs label-append) so that environment variables (e.g. $console) can be used in append strings. I'm slightly worried that this changes the semantics of the append line in the PXE/extlinux config file. Namely, you suddenly have to start worrying about escaping any $ signs or semi-colons etc.. I'm not that worried about $ needing escaping, as I cannot think of any kernel commandline options using $, maybe they exist but if they do they are quite rare. But you make a good point about the ; I know some kernel cmdline options which use those... diff --git a/common/cmd_pxe.c b/common/cmd_pxe.c if (!localcmd) return -ENOENT; -if (label-append) -setenv(bootargs, label-append); +if (label-append) { +bootargs = malloc(strlen(setenv bootargs ) + + strlen(label-append) + 1); +if (!bootargs) +return 1; Shouldn't this return a -ve error code for consistency with the other pre-existing error case I quoted above. Yeah this is weird, I copy pasted this from the label_boot() function, of which is a special version, also label_boot() is the only caller of label_localboot() (where this hunk applies), and it does not check the return value at all... I could make it -ENOMEM if you prefer. +strcpy(bootargs, setenv bootargs ); +strcat(bootargs, label-append); +run_command(bootargs, 0); Using whatever C function that the shell uses to expand variable references in the command-line, rather than run_command(), would at least avoid the issue of ; in label-append causing part of label-append after the ; to be execututed as a separate command. Ack, I'll look into that and post a v2 with that change. There would still be the issue of $ suddenly meaning something different. Right, but as said I'm not really worried about that. [U-Boot] [PATCH] pxe: Allow use of environment variables in append string
Use run_command(setenv bootargs label-append) so that environment variables (e.g. $console) can be used in append strings. Signed-off-by: Hans de Goede hdego...@redhat.com --- common/cmd_pxe.c | 23 --- 1 file changed, 16 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-) diff --git a/common/cmd_pxe.c b/common/cmd_pxe.c index ba48692..3866604 100644 --- a/common/cmd_pxe.c +++ b/common/cmd_pxe.c @@ -571,14 +571,23 @@ static void label_print(void *data) static int label_localboot(struct pxe_label *label) { char *localcmd; + char *bootargs; localcmd = from_env(localcmd); if (!localcmd) return -ENOENT; - if (label-append) - setenv(bootargs, label-append); + if (label-append) { + bootargs = malloc(strlen(setenv bootargs ) + + strlen(label-append) + 1); + if (!bootargs) + return 1; + strcpy(bootargs, setenv bootargs ); + strcat(bootargs, label-append); + run_command(bootargs, 0); + free(bootargs); + } debug(running: %s\n, localcmd); @@ -669,17 +678,17 @@ static int label_boot(cmd_tbl_t *cmdtp, struct pxe_label *label) len += strlen(label-append); if (len) { - bootargs = malloc(len + 1); + bootargs = malloc(strlen(setenv bootargs ) + len + 1); if (!bootargs) return 1; - bootargs[0] = '\0'; + strcpy(bootargs, setenv bootargs ); if (label-append) - strcpy(bootargs, label-append); + strcat(bootargs, label-append); strcat(bootargs, ip_str); strcat(bootargs, mac_str); - setenv(bootargs, bootargs); - printf(append: %s\n, bootargs); + run_command(bootargs, 0); + printf(append: %s\n, getenv(bootargs)); free(bootargs); } -- 2.0.3 ___ U-Boot mailing list U-Boot@lists.denx.de http://lists.denx.de/mailman/listinfo/u-boot
